diff options
Diffstat (limited to 'archiva-modules/archiva-web/archiva-webapp/pom.xml')
-rw-r--r-- | archiva-modules/archiva-web/archiva-webapp/pom.xml | 59 |
1 files changed, 33 insertions, 26 deletions
diff --git a/archiva-modules/archiva-web/archiva-webapp/pom.xml b/archiva-modules/archiva-web/archiva-webapp/pom.xml index e255b5fcc..6b2a8b8aa 100644 --- a/archiva-modules/archiva-web/archiva-webapp/pom.xml +++ b/archiva-modules/archiva-web/archiva-webapp/pom.xml @@ -318,11 +318,30 @@ </exclusions> </dependency> <dependency> + <groupId>org.slf4j</groupId> + <artifactId>slf4j-ext</artifactId> + </dependency> + <dependency> + <groupId>org.slf4j</groupId> + <artifactId>jcl-over-slf4j</artifactId> + <scope>provided</scope> + </dependency> + <dependency> <groupId>org.apache.logging.log4j</groupId> <artifactId>log4j12-api</artifactId> <scope>runtime</scope> </dependency> <dependency> + <groupId>org.apache.logging.log4j</groupId> + <artifactId>log4j-core</artifactId> + <scope>runtime</scope> + </dependency> + <dependency> + <groupId>org.apache.logging.log4j</groupId> + <artifactId>slf4j-impl</artifactId> + <scope>runtime</scope> + </dependency> + <dependency> <groupId>httpunit</groupId> <artifactId>httpunit</artifactId> <scope>test</scope> @@ -486,6 +505,12 @@ <dependency> <groupId>org.apache.archiva.redback</groupId> <artifactId>redback-struts2-integration</artifactId> + <exclusions> + <exclusion> + <groupId>org.slf4j</groupId> + <artifactId>jcl-over-slf4j</artifactId> + </exclusion> + </exclusions> </dependency> <dependency> <groupId>org.apache.archiva.redback</groupId> @@ -1312,28 +1337,6 @@ <plugins> <plugin> <groupId>org.apache.maven.plugins</groupId> - <artifactId>maven-antrun-plugin</artifactId> - <executions> - <execution> - <id>override-log4j-with-console-output</id> - <phase>process-resources</phase> - <goals> - <goal>run</goal> - </goals> - <configuration> - <tasks> - <copy overwrite="true" file="${basedir}/src/test/tomcat/log4j.xml" - todir="${project.build.directory}/classes"/> - <copy overwrite="true" file="${basedir}/src/test/tomcat/auto-admin-creation.properties" - todir="${basedir}/target/"/> - <delete dir="${basedir}/src/main/webapp/WEB-INF/lib"/> - </tasks> - </configuration> - </execution> - </executions> - </plugin> - <plugin> - <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-dependency-plugin</artifactId> <executions> <!-- redefine to skip its execution in Tomcat --> @@ -1468,10 +1471,12 @@ <appserver.base>${archivaAppServerBase}</appserver.base> <appserver.home>${archivaAppServerBase}</appserver.home> <derby.system.home>${archivaAppServerBase}/logs</derby.system.home> - <redback.admin.creation.file>${basedir}/target/auto-admin-creation.properties - </redback.admin.creation.file> + <redback.admin.creation.file>${basedir}/src/test/tomcat/auto-admin-creation.properties </redback.admin.creation.file> <java.io.tmpdir>${project.build.directory}</java.io.tmpdir> </systemProperties> + <additionalClasspathDirs> + <additionalClasspathDir>${basedir}/src/test/tomcat</additionalClasspathDir> + </additionalClasspathDirs> </configuration> <dependencies> <dependency> @@ -1498,10 +1503,12 @@ <appserver.base>${archivaAppServerBase}</appserver.base> <appserver.home>${archivaAppServerBase}</appserver.home> <derby.system.home>${archivaAppServerBase}/logs</derby.system.home> - <redback.admin.creation.file>${basedir}/target/auto-admin-creation.properties - </redback.admin.creation.file> + <redback.admin.creation.file>${basedir}/src/test/tomcat/auto-admin-creation.properties </redback.admin.creation.file> <java.io.tmpdir>${project.build.directory}</java.io.tmpdir> </systemProperties> + <additionalClasspathDirs> + <additionalClasspathDir>${basedir}/src/test/tomcat</additionalClasspathDir> + </additionalClasspathDirs> </configuration> <dependencies> <dependency> |